He maketh intercession for us

I must pray. Look at the importance of prayer stressed in Ephesians 6:18 “Praying always with all prayer and supplication in the Spirit, and watching thereunto with all perseverance and supplication for all saints.” Will you join me in my repentant cry that I must pray! I must pray more. I must place all my heart and energy into prayer. Prayer at all times, with all perseverance, and for all saints. Prayer was prominent for Jesus during His earthly ministry. After long days of teaching and serving, being spent for the people, He would devote Himself to prayer. Even after serving the multitudes, He would seize early mornings for prayer and surrender sleep at night for our behalf. Our risen Lord, Jesus, still prays for us today. He maketh intercession for us. Romans 8:34 “Who [is] he that condemneth? [It is] Christ that died, yea rather, that is risen again, who is even at the right hand of God, who also maketh intercession for us.”pray
